CodeComplete mendukung berbagai bahasa pemrograman seperti C++, Java, Python, dan lainnya. Alat ini bekerja secara independen dari lingkungan pengkodean.
Cara Menggunakan:
- Pasang ekstensi CodeComplete di editor pilihan Anda.
- Buka proyek Anda dan mulai menulis kode.
- Masukkan baris kode yang diperlukan, dan CodeComplete akan memberikan saran otomatis.
- Terima saran dengan menekan
Tab
atau lanjutkan mengetik untuk mendapatkan saran lainnya.
5. CoGram
CoGram adalah AI untuk programmer yang didesain untuk ilmuwan data dan pemrograman Python yang menggunakan kueri SQL dan Notebook Jupyter.
CoGram memungkinkan Anda membuat kueri dalam bahasa Inggris yang kemudian diterjemahkan menjadi kueri SQL kompleks. Alat ini mendukung database seperti SQLite, PostgreSQL, dan MySQL.
Cara Menggunakan:
- Buka situs web CoGram dan buat akun.
- Pilih database yang ingin Anda gunakan (SQLite, PostgreSQL, MySQL).
- Masukkan kueri dalam bahasa Inggris.
- CoGram akan menerjemahkan kueri menjadi SQL yang kompleks.
- Gunakan kueri SQL yang dihasilkan dalam proyek Anda.
6. ChatGPT
ChatGPT adalah AI untuk programmer yang dapat berinteraksi berbasis teks. Alat ini dapat membantu membuat coding dengan cara sederhana. Anda cukup menuliskan pertanyaan atau kode yang diinginkan, dan ChatGPT akan memberikan jawaban atau menghasilkan kode tersebut.
Cara Menggunakan:
- Buka situs web ChatGPT atau platform yang mendukung ChatGPT.
- Ketikkan pertanyaan atau kode yang Anda butuhkan.
- ChatGPT akan memberikan jawaban atau kode yang sesuai.
- Salin dan gunakan kode dalam proyek Anda.
7. Codacy
Codacy adalah alat yang dirancang untuk mengevaluasi dan mengidentifikasi kesalahan pada penulisan kode. Dengan dukungan AI, Codacy memberikan feedback tentang kualitas kode kepada pengembang.
Alat ini terintegrasi dengan platform seperti GitHub, Jira, dan Slack, serta mendukung berbagai bahasa pemrograman.
Cara Menggunakan:
- Daftar dan login ke Codacy.
- Integrasikan Codacy dengan repositori proyek Anda (GitHub, GitLab, Bitbucket).
- Codacy akan secara otomatis menganalisis kode Anda.
- Lihat hasil analisis untuk menemukan dan memperbaiki kesalahan kode.
8. AskCodi
AskCodi adalah AI untuk programmer yang meningkatkan efisiensi, produktivitas, dan kualitas kode. AI untuk programmer ini memberikan analisis kode secara real-time, membantu mengidentifikasi potensi kesalahan dan inefisiensi. Alat ini mendukung berbagai bahasa pemrograman populer seperti Python, Java, JavaScript, dan C++.
Cara Menggunakan:
- Buka situs web AskCodi dan buat akun.
- Pilih bahasa pemrograman yang ingin Anda gunakan.
- Masukkan kode atau pertanyaan Anda.
- AskCodi akan memberikan saran dan analisis kode secara real-time.
- Gunakan saran dan analisis untuk meningkatkan kode Anda.
9. Sourcegraph Cody
Sourcegraph Cody adalah asisten coding AI yang gratis dan open-source. Cody membantu menulis, memperbaiki, dan memelihara kode dengan memanfaatkan Code Graph untuk mengumpulkan konteks dari seluruh Codebase. Alat ini memungkinkan penulisan kode baru dengan cepat dan mudah.